Geetu Bharwaney's book, " Emotionally Intelligent Living" was published in August 2001. It is designed to appeal to everyone interested in Ei, and it addresses practical ways of managing emotions for a successful life. It adds to the current literature by providing a practical down-to-earth guide. It is published by Crown House Publishing (Anglo American Booksellers) and can be ordered through amazon.co.uk or amazon.com.
